Transaction 3bbfa7f6f10fe07fad9d091d8233988f3232c7d9955b79b069165cb98ba3217e
1 Input
1 Output
-
3bbfa7f6f10fe07fad9d091d8233988f3232c7d9955b79b069165cb98ba3217e:0
- value
- 837420
- script pubkey
- OP_0 OP_PUSHBYTES_20 38fd6d51131849539bb88dc33900c52536a9df36
- address
- bc1q8r7k65gnrpy48xac3hpnjqx9y5m2nheknlqq3a